About the Role

Long Term Futures are working with an inclusive primary school in Camden seeking a Speech and Language Teaching Assistant to support pupils across Early Years, Key Stage 1 and Key Stage 2 with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D).

The pupils you'll support have limited vocabulary or are non-verbal, and your role will focus on improving communication, social interaction, and engagement through structured speech and language interventions. Working under the guidance of the school's Speech and Language Therapist (SPLT) and SENCO, you'll deliver tailored strategies such as PECS, Makaton, and visual communication tools.

This is a full-time, long-term role starting ASAP or January 2026, ideal for someone who is patient, creative, and passionate about helping children communicate and thrive.
